What happened to prices between 1962 and 1982

Between 1962 and 1982, the Consumer Price Index went from 30.2 to 96.5. Cumulatively, prices increased 219.5%, which works out to an average of 5.98% per year. Put differently, a dollar in 1962 bought what $0.31 buys in 1982.

Inflation by spending category, 1962–1982

The headline number is an average. Individual categories moved very differently over this period. Here is what $100 of 1962 spending costs in 1982, by category:

Category Avg. yearly inflation $100 in 1962 →
All items (CPI-U) 5.98% $320
Energy 7.68% $439
Medical care 7.09% $394
Food 5.96% $318
Transportation 5.90% $315
Core (all items less food & energy) 5.74% $305
Apparel 3.81% $211

Not shown because the BLS began these indexes after 1962: housing (1967–), recreation (1993–), education & communication (1993–).
